APPENDIX VII: OPEN SURVEY & BRIEF ON-SITE QUESTIONNAIRE RESULTS NAPERVILLE PARK DISTRICT INDOOR RECREATION SPACE NEEDS ASSESSMENT

INDOOR FACILITY INTERESTS A pool for swim lessons, open swim, etc. captured the highest interest among indoor facilities, with 956 respondents (82%) expressing interest, and only 142 respondents (12%) showing disinterest (Figure 10) . Additionally, results show high interest in a lap pool, with 903 individuals (77%) interested. Following closely are a walking/jogging track and health and fitness spaces, with 862 (74%) and 838 (72%) respondents interested, respectively. A water park with slides, tubes, etc. (N=782; 67%), and warm water therapy pool (N=775; 67%), also scored high on interest, but a slightly larger percentage of respondents indicated they are disinterested in these facilities, with 19% of respondents disinterested in a water park with slides and 15% disinterested in a warm water therapy pool. In contrast, gymnastics spaces and social spaces showed comparatively lower interest levels at 29% (N=333) and 38% (N=438), respectively. Facilities like the synthetic turf fields for soccer, lacrosse, football, cricket, etc., and theater and performance spaces exhibited a balanced interest spectrum with a significant proportion of respondents neither interested nor uninterested — 23% and 31% respectively. The data also underscores substantial neutrality in areas such as general program spaces, where 48% (N=553) of respondents showed interest but 31% (N=348) expressed neither interest nor disinterest (Figure 10) . Regarding additional facilities, respondents indicated interest in indoor turf fields for soccer and lacrosse, more baseball fields and basketball courts, and more space for gymnastics. Twenty-two respondents expressed interested in more tennis courts, about half of whom specifically requested indoor tennis courts. Another 20 respondents expressed interest in more pickleball courts and 16 would like to see a sauna, spa, and cold plunge added. About 15 requested more indoor children’s play spaces such as an indoor playground and others requested more gym courts for sports. Seven respondents requested more space for special needs recreation and 10 respondents requested an indoor climbing wall. A complete list is included in Appendix B.
